KUALA LUMPUR, July 6 — Thunderstorms, heavy rain and strong winds are expected to hit eight states and Kuala Lumpur until 9 pm tonight.

According to a warning issued by the Malaysian Meteorological Department (MetMalaysia) this evening, the states affected are Perak (Hulu Perak, Kuala Kangsar, Kinta, Kampar, Batang Padang and Mualim) and Kelantan (Jeli and Kuala Krai).

Similar conditions are also expected to hit Pahang (Cameron Highlands, Raub, Bentong and Rompin), Selangor (Sabak Bernam, Kuala Selangor, Hulu Selangor, Klang, Gombak, Petaling and Hulu Langat), Negeri Sembilan (Seremban and Jelebu) and Johor (Segamat, Kluang, Mersing, Kulai, Kota Tinggi and Johor Bahru).

In Sarawak, the affected areas are Sri Aman, Sibu (Sibu and Selangau), Kapit (Song), Bintulu (Tatau), Miri (Miri and Marudi) and Limbang.

In Sabah, the bad weather is expected to affect the Interior (Tenom, Beaufort and Tambunan), West Coast (Ranau), Tawau, Sandakan (Telupid, Kinabatangan, Beluran and Sandakan) and Kudat (Kota Marudu). — Bernama
